What is the main downtown street in Denver?

About The 16th Street Mall Built in 1982, the 1.2-mile tree-lined promenade of red and gray granite is Downtown Denver’s main street where nearly 50,000 people ride the RTD Free MallRide shuttle service on a daily basis, and where one million pedestrians visit each month.

What is the famous street in Denver?

East Colfax Avenue Known as Colorado’s Gateway to the Rockies, the thoroughfare is 26.5 miles in length. It’s actually part of the 2,285-mile-long U.S. Route 40, or the Main Street of America.

  • Does Denver have a downtown area?

    Downtown Denver Anchoring the downtown area is Civic Center Park and the Colorado State Capitol. Separating downtown Denver from other popular areas (like Uptown) is East Colfax Avenue, the city’s primary east-west thoroughfare, while Broadway and Lincoln Street are the more prominent north-south routes.

    What is downtown Denver called?

    Whatever you’re looking for when visiting a city, guaranteed, you’ll find it in Downtown Denver. This bustling urban nucleus covers several districts including the city’s historic center Lower Downtown, or LoDo as its called in Denver.

    Is Denver Downtown walkable?

    Downtown is the most walkable neighborhood in Denver with a Walk Score of 94. Find apartments in Denver’s most walkable neighborhoods: Downtown, Capitol Hill and Five Points.
